Do humans qualify as a keystone species?

Do humans qualify as a keystone species?

Ecologists have identified numerous keystone species, defined as organisms that have outsized ecological impacts relative to their biomass. Here we identify human beings as a higher-order or ‘hyperkeystone’ species that drives complex interaction chains by affecting other keystone actors across different habitats.

What is a keystone species Class 12?

Hint: Keystone species is a species which has larger effect on natural environment, where the concept of keystone species was introduced by Robert T Paine in the year 1969, and this keystone species are described as the one that play critical role in maintaining the structure of an ecological community, and affecting …

What is a keystone species in Australia?

WAR ON DINGOES The dingo is not only a keystone species protecting mammal biodiversity in Australia, but it is the most significant constraint on the harmful potential of exotic predators.

What are keystone species and why are they important?

A keystone species is a species that plays a critical role in maintaining the structure of an ecological community and whose impact on the community is greater than would be expected based on its relative abundance or total biomass.

What is meant by a keystone species?

A keystone species is a species that has a disproportionately large effect on its environment relative to its abundance. Such species play a critical role in maintaining the structure of an ecological community, affecting many other organisms in an ecosystem and helping to determine the types and numbers of various other species in the community.
